推荐开源项目:Anubis - CS:GO训练神器
项目介绍
在电子竞技世界中,每个细节都可能决定胜负,尤其是对于经典的Counter-Strike: Global Offensive(简称CS:GO)而言。现在有一个免费开源的解决方案——Anubis,它是一个专为CS:GO设计的内部作弊/训练软件,以动态链接库(DLL)的形式加载到游戏中,帮助玩家提升游戏体验。
项目技术分析
Anubis的核心是一段用C语言编写的DLL代码,能够无缝兼容最新的Steam版CS:GO,并且仅适用于Windows x86平台。其特征包括高效的 Glow 效果、多样化的 Miscellaneous 功能以及一个灵活的配置系统:
- Glow效果: 提供各种类型的实体高亮显示,如敌人、队友、炸弹等,支持颜色基于生命值的变化、彩虹效果、轮廓厚度和透明度调整。
- Misc功能: 包含自动侧跳(Auto strafe)、兔跳(Bunny hop)和月步(Moonwalk),提升移动速度与游戏控制感。
- 配置系统: 使用JSON格式进行配置管理,支持创建、重置、加载、保存和删除配置文件。
该项目依赖于Microsoft Visual Studio 2019和Windows SDK 10.0进行编译,源代码易于理解和修改,对技术爱好者而言是个极好的学习案例。
应用场景
Anubis是用于个人训练和提升技巧的理想工具。通过启用Glow效果,玩家可以更清晰地识别战场上的敌人位置;Misc功能则可增强操控性,帮助玩家适应快节奏的游戏环境。此外,自定义配置功能使得每个人都能按照自己的喜好定制游戏体验。
项目特点
- 开源免费:无需付费,完全开放源代码,自由使用和贡献。
- 高效稳定:针对CS:GO优化,保证低延迟和高性能运行。
- 自定义性强:强大的JSON配置系统,满足个性化需求。
- 跨平台:尽管主要针对Windows x86,但代码基础具备跨平台潜力。
- 简单注入:通过DLL注入方式轻松使用,支持第三方注入器。
如果你是一位热衷于CS:GO的玩家,或是对游戏编程有浓厚兴趣的技术爱好者,那么Anubis绝对值得你尝试。立即加入社区,与全球玩家共享这款神奇的训练工具,提升你的CS:GO技巧吧!
[![](https://img.shields.io/badge/GitHub-Anubis-blue?logo=GitHub)](https://github.com/danielkrupinski/Anubis)